Weather Overview in Cabanatuan City

Cabanatuan City features a tropical monsoon climate with distinct wet and dry seasons. Temperatures average 26°C (79°F) annually, peaking at 32-35°C (90-95°F) in dry months (November to April) and dropping slightly to 24-28°C (75-82°F) during rains. Precipitation totals around 2,000 mm yearly, with June to October bringing frequent downpours and typhoon risks. Humidity stays high at 75-85%, affecting comfort for outdoor campus events at Wesleyan University Philippines. Extremes include highs up to 39°C (102°F) and typhoon-driven floods. Seasonal Weather Patterns at Wesleyan University Philippines

The dry season (November-April) offers sunny days ideal for outdoor studies but intense heat demands hydration. Wet season (May-October) sees 300-400 mm monthly rain, prompting university flood protocols and online class shifts. Environmental Factors in Cabanatuan City

At 40m altitude on flat alluvial plains, Cabanatuan City has low elevation prone to flooding. Geology features sedimentary basins near active faults. Air quality averages AQI 60-90 (moderate), with PM2.5 from traffic and rice burning impacting respiratory health—university provides masks during peaks. No major volcanoes nearby, but seismic activity occurs. Wesleyan University Philippines supports green initiatives like tree planting 🌳 for better campus air.

Natural Hazards and Safety at Wesleyan University Philippines

Common risks include typhoons (5-7/year), floods (e.g., 2020 events submerged areas), earthquakes, and droughts in dry spells. University has emergency drills, siren alerts, and evacuation to higher grounds.

Hazard Frequency University Measures
Typhoons/Floods Annual Evacuation plans, sandbags
Earthquakes Occasional Drills, retrofitted buildings
Droughts Dry season Water rationing alerts
